For a broker that launched in March 2026, the breadth is not narrow.The SoftwareThey offer: MT5, cTrader, and web trading. Both platforms from the same login. A lot of brokers pick one platform. Having both makes a difference. Pick what suits your style.MT5 is the industry standard. Complete charts, automated trading, massive community. If you know MT4 or MT5 previously, it is familiar territory.cTrader is the cleaner option. Cleaner order book. Faster charting. Built-in algo trading. Plenty of traders find it more natural once they try it.Direct FIX connectivity is available for automated strategies but requires the VIP tier ($25k minimum). TradingView charting is reportedly on the roadmap. That would make the platform set when it lands.What You PayThree account types: Standard, Edge, VIP.Standard account. Spreads from 1.0 pips. Commission-free. Easy to track. $0 to start. Good for people who want simple pricing.Edge account. Raw spreads from 0.0 pips on average. Flat commission of $3.50 per side. Total cost: raw spread plus $7 per full lot. On EUR/USD, the raw spread is frequently a fraction of a pip. So your real cost can be below 0.5 pips. That is good for a broker with $0 to start. Most platforms that offer pricing like this require a minimum deposit. Tab Trade requires zero deposit.VIP account. $25,000 minimum. FIX API, faster fills, tailored rates. Not relevant to typical accounts. Do not worry about it unless you run serious volume.Execution SpeedThis is the area where Tab Trade separates from most new launches. Equinix LD4/LD5. Sub-30ms execution on Edge. Sub-20ms on VIP. Those are proper execution targets. Most retail brokers quote 100ms to 300ms.Does it matter? For short-term trading, absolutely. The gap between a 30ms fill and a 200ms fill is catching the move or missing it. If you swing trade, you will not notice. But the fact that the infrastructure is there. That is something about priorities.Combine that infrastructure with raw spreads at $3.50 per side and what you get holds up.
